I've come upon a need to refer to a ship's "sickbay"... the suite of rooms in which patients or wounded are treated. Being unable to find that particular word, I'm wondering whether to use the simplistic-but-essentially-correct compound noun construct Qelpa' or the canon-but-still-potentially-vague ropyaH. Is there, perhaps on the BoP poster (which I don't have) an accepted term for this...one in common usage?
